The Elijah Allman Conservatorship Power Struggle
The conflict surrounding the Elijah Allman conservatorship centers on the fundamental question of who possesses the authority to make critical medical and financial decisions for the musician. Cher’s legal team argues that King-Allman failed to provide support during Elijah’s darkest hours, including his recent struggles in New Hampshire.

Court documents indicate that the New Hampshire State Hospital, where Elijah is currently in custody, has expressed opposition to King-Allman acting as a guardian. The documents cite her history of estrangement and the belief that she is attempting to insert herself into the situation solely for fame and financial benefit.
Conversely, Marieangela King-Allman maintains that she is acting in her husband’s best interest. Having been married for 13 years, she claims that Cher has consistently blocked her access to Elijah. She characterizes the legal proceedings as a desperate maneuver by an overbearing mother who has simply lost control over her son’s life choices.
The Role of Familial Estrangement
At the heart of the dispute is the turbulent relationship between mother and son. King-Allman asserts that Cher abandoned Elijah at boarding school at age six, creating a lifelong disconnect. She argues that her husband’s recovery is hindered by the influence of his mother, whom she claims is not a supportive presence in the context of his sobriety.
The legal documents reveal a complex web of failed marriages and dismissed filings. With divorce papers filed and dismissed across 2021, 2025, and 2026, the status of their union remains a focal point for the court. The judge must now weigh the validity of these claims against the medical urgency of Elijah’s current psychiatric condition.

Expert Take: Understanding Conservatorship Dynamics
In cases like the Elijah Allman conservatorship, courts are tasked with evaluating the ‘fiduciary fitness’ of all applicants. Legal experts emphasize that financial motives, if proven, often disqualify potential guardians immediately. The court is interested in the stability of the proposed environment rather than the celebrity status of the parties involved.
Historically, when multiple family members—such as Chaz Bono or Devon Allman—are suggested as alternatives, the court often appoints an independent, professional fiduciary to prevent further conflict. This removes the personal vendetta aspect from the equation and ensures that the protected individual receives non-biased medical oversight.
Background and Medical Context
The history of the Elijah Allman conservatorship proceedings began in earnest in late 2023. Cher’s initial attempt to take control was denied by a judge who cited a lack of sufficient evidence regarding his immediate incapacity. The case has since become a matter of public record, providing insights into the private struggles of one of music’s most famous families.
